POPULATION &
ADDICTION
Addiction is often an adolescent onset illness –
9 out of 10 adults with a substance use disorder
began using before the age of 18” (Facing
Addiction with NCADD, n.d.).
40 million Americans ages 12 and older—or
more than 1 in 7 people—abuse or are addicted
to nicotine, alcohol or other drugs. This is more
than the number of Americans with heart
conditions (27 million), diabetes (26 million) or
cancer (19 million). (NCADD, 2015)
Because of statistics like these, it is absolutely
necessary to find and implement a prevention
plan in order to combat long term health issues
and addiction.
With the amount of addicts/alcoholics who claim
to have used substances before the age of 18, it
seems the most logical route of prevention
starts with teens.

DRUG
ADDICTION &
IT’S HISTORY
Some risk factors associated with drug
addiction include:
Genetic predisposition, certain brain
characteristics that create vulnerability to
addiction, psychological factors (stress,
depression, anxiety, eating disorders,
etc.), environmental influences (exposure
to abuse or trauma, history of addiction in
family or peers, etc.), and starting alcohol,
nicotine, or other substances at an early
age (Center on Addiction, 2017).
Having one or more of these addiction risk
factors does not necessarily mean
someone will become addicted, but it does
mean the odds are greater. The more risk
factors present, the greater the chance
that an individual will develop the disease.
